Job Title

Job Description:

We are looking for a Mobilisation Engineer to play a key role in the successful delivery of newly awarded and existing contracts across the UK. Working closely with operational teams, estimators, clients and subcontractors, you'll help ensure contracts are mobilised efficiently, on time, and in line with client requirements.

This is a fantastic opportunity to join a growing business where no two days are the same. You'll be involved in everything from site surveys and asset verification through to cost planning, contractor coordination and supporting the transition of contracts into live operation.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Supporting the mobilisation of new and existing contracts across the UK.

  • Conducting site visits, asset verification, and condition surveys.

  • Reviewing estimator pricing and assisting with mobilisation cost plans and budget control.

  • Coordinating with subcontractors to arrange maintenance schedules and obtain site information.

  • Working closely with Operations, HR, Health & Safety, Quality, and other internal teams to ensure a seamless mobilisation process.

  • Capturing, validating, and importing asset data into operational systems.

  • Supporting tender and pre-qualification submissions when required.

  • Preparing reports, conducting risk assessments, and identifying any gaps or exceptions in client information.

  • Providing engineering support during the early stages of contract mobilisation where required.

Essential Skills & Qualifications:

  • Relevant qualification in Mechanical, Electrical, or Air Conditioning Engineering (e.g. City & Guilds Level 3 or equivalent).

  • Solid experience within an M&E, Building Services, or Facilities Management environment.

  • Strong organisational skills and attention to detail.

  • Excellent communication skills with the ability to engage with clients, engineers, and internal stakeholders.

  • Strong IT skills, including Microsoft Office.

  • Excellent problem-solving skills.

  • Ability to work independently and as part of a team.

  • Full UK Driving Licence.

  • Willingness to travel to sites nationwide, including occasional overnight stays.

Desired Skills & Qualifications:

  • Multi-skilled background across multiple M&E disciplines.

  • Experience in contract mobilisation, asset verification, condition surveys, or maintenance planning.

  • Experience working in a client-facing role.

  • Experience with CAFM systems and asset data management.

  • Flexible approach with the ability to respond to changing business needs at short notice.

  • Experience reviewing quotations, estimates, or maintenance cost plans.
